Why should missing teeth be replaced?

Teeth are often lost due to various reasons. Even if other healthy teeth are remaining, if teeth are not replaced adjacent teeth tend to drift and tilt into the empty space.

Also the opposing teeth erupts further to close the space making it impossible to replace the teeth at a future date.

This tilting and eruption of remaining teeth leads to gum problems leading to weakness of remaining teeth eventually. Replacing missing teeth earliest prevents these problems.

What are the options to replace missing teeth?

Missing teeth can be replaced by one of the following ways:

  • Removable dentures
  • Crowns and bridges
  • Dental implants

While implants and crowns and bridges are fixed options, dentures are removable. Which type of replacement suits you best is decided based on the status of your remaining natural teeth, gum health and remaining space.

What are dental implants?

A dental implant is a screw like device that takes anchorage from within bone. It is installed during a minor surgical procedure, painlessly under local anaesthesia, in the dental clinic itself. Implants are permanent fixtures which can be used to replace from a single teeth to the entire set of teeth.

Dental implants form the best replacement option for missing teeth primarily because they resemble a natural teeth most closely. And also because it is completely independent of adjacent natural teeth.

How long does it take for dental implant placement?

For dental implants to be successful they need to completely integrate with bone. This process usually takes 1-6 months after implant placement, during which time a removable denture is used.

What is immediate dental implants?

If a tooth extraction is planned and enough bone is available an immediate dental implant can be placed right after tooth extraction. This Improves implant healing and integration.

What are crowns and bridges?

Crown/tooth cap is a permanent fixed restoration that covers the tooth and protects it from breakdown. They look like natural teeth and help in grinding.

When replacing one or more missing teeth, artificial teeth are joined to nearby natural teeth or dental implants with the help of a fixed bridge. Bridge is a unit of multiple crowns joined together, so that the missing teeth and nearby natural teeth become one segment. Thereby, the gap is filled with a fixed artificial tooth.

Types of crowns/bridges are as all-ceramic (zirconia), metal-ceramic and metal crowns.

  • Full ceramic crowns / metal-free crowns are highly aesthetic and tooth like. eg. E-max crowns.
  • Metal-ceramic crowns have metal on the inside with tooth coloured ceramic layer outside.
  • Metal crowns are made primarily of base metal, but can also be fabricated with gold. Colour of base metal crowns is silver, so it is not suited for front teeth.

Any active disease such as caries or periodontal disease is always treated before replacement.

What is full mouth reconstruction?

Full mouth reconstruction refers to replacing all of the teeth in the mouth. Full mouth reconstructions combine aesthetics with the science of restorative dentistry to improve health and function of mouth, and beauty of the face. It is done with a combination of various treatments including implants, crowns and bridges, filings etc.

Full mouth reconstruction is needed when there are multiple caries, missing or broken teeth, extensive fillings or post-chemotherapy. It is also done to restore vertical height in excessively worn down teeth. When extensive teeth are lost, the jaws tend to over close leading to TMJ joint problems. Correcting the bite and restoring the vertical height of the face back, relieves the pain and discomfort and prevents long lasting damage to the joints.

Full mouth reconstruction is also done when the teeth are not aligned well or if patient is not happy with the shape and size of the teeth. Smile designing analysis is done and crowns are fabricated accordingly for a better and a beautiful smile.

What are dentures?

Dentures are removable false teeth made of acrylic that replaces the missing teeth. Gaps left by missing teeth cause problems with eating and speech, and teeth either side of the gap grows into the space when left untreated for long time.

Depending on the number of teeth missing, either a complete denture or a partial denture will be fitted. Neverthless, they immediately improve the appearance of your smile and function.

The denture is usually fabricated as soon as your teeth are removed, which means you won’t be without teeth. The denture will fit snugly over your gums and jawbone. Occasionally, gums are left to heal and alter in shape for a month before dentures can be fitted.

What are Dental Veneers?

Dental veneers are wafer-thin, custom-made shells of tooth-colored materials designed to cover the front surface of teeth to improve your appearance. These shells are fixed to the front of the teeth and gives us the ability to change their color, shape or dimensions.

There are direct veneers (composite) and indirect veneers ( porcelain). Composite veneers are done immediately whereas porcelain veneers are fabricated in the lab. Porcelain veneers resist stains better than resin veneers. They also better mimic the light-reflecting properties of natural teeth.

Generally, veneers correct issues such as discoloured teeth, chipped teeth and teeth that are misaligned, spaced, uneven, or irregularly shaped.

What is facial prosthesis ?

A facial prosthesis is an artificial replacement of an eye, ear, nose or other portion of the face and mouth that restores normal appearance and may improve function. If you’re an individual who has lost parts of your face or in the oral cavity which cannot be surgically reconstructed, maxillofacial prostheses will be the best option for you.

Generally a good prosthesis lasts 1.5 – 2 years with regular wear before a replacement is required (depending on the type of prosthesis and retention used)
